Tips for Choosing a locksmith in Watch House Village

Whether you are locked out of your car, house, or require a brand-new set of locks installed, you’ll wish to make certain to work with a credible locksmith. BBB suggests finding a trusted locksmith prior to one is needed.

Locksmithing generally needs some kind of apprenticeship, though formal education can vary anywhere from a certificate to a diploma from an engineering college. Locksmiths can have a physical store or be mobile. Numerous locksmiths deal with not just locks themselves, but other existing door hardware, consisting of door hinges, frame repairs, or making keys. Associated Locksmiths of America (aloa.org) is a worldwide company of locksmiths and other physical security specialists. There is an application procedure, background check, and application and charges charges which must be present in order to sign up with.

Tips for Choosing a Locksmith:

  • Request Recommendations. Contact good friends, member of the family, and next-door neighbors for suggestions of trusted locksmiths in your area. Be sure to verify the physical address of any locksmith you discover and make sure the address is actually local. Check out bbb.org/indy for a listing of accredited locksmiths, to check out BBB Business Reviews and Customer Reviews from previous clients. Ensure business does not have any unanswered/unresolved problems.
  • Call the Business. Be wary if business responds to the phone with a generic expression like “locksmith services”. Ask what their legal organisation name is and if they are unable to offer it to you, look somewhere else for a locksmith. Look for a service that answers the phone with their specific service name.
  • Request an Estimate. Before having the locksmith come to your home or car, be sure to get an estimate that includes the expense of all labor and the replacement parts for the lock. Respectable locksmiths will have the ability to provide you a quote over the phone.
  • Inquire about additional charges including: if you will be charged additional for services in the middle of the night or weekends or if there is a charge by the millage they must take a trip. If once the locksmith arrives they are charging a greater cost than on the phone, do not permit them to begin working. Beware to never sign a blank document to authorize work.
  • Examine Credentials. Make certain that the locksmith you employ is insured so you will be covered in case the repair results in damages. Upon arrival, ask the locksmith to supply identification and/or an organisation card. It’s also essential to check if business name and logo on their organisation cards match the name and logo on the billing and vehicle. A trusted locksmith will likewise ask for to see your identification to make sure it’s actually your home they are doing work on.
  • Save Their Information. After the locksmith has actually completed the task, get a made a list of billing that includes: parts, labor, mileage, and other charges and save this file for future recommendation. If you believe you have found a reliable locksmith, you should keep the business’ name and information kept in your wallet or cell phone in case their services are required in the future.

Possible Scam Scenarios

  • Offering a low price for the repair and then raising the cost on the labor or including mileage expenditure to the job.
  • Claiming a lock is not able to be selected, then drilling it off and changing it with a pricey replacement lock.
    Utilizing a regional, genuine locksmith business information such as an address and/or a similar sounding name when the business is in fact situated in another city or state.
  • Spoofing any regional phone number, when your call is actually directed to a call center who then releases a “mobile service technician.”
    Whether it’s for a planned home improvement, or an emergency lock-out situation, using a reliable locksmith is important. Do your homework before employing a locksmith for non-emergency circumstances and have a locksmith’s contact details that you have already looked into convenient for those emergency situation scenarios.

Watch House Village is a small village in County Wexford, Ireland, on the River Derry. It is a twin village of the much larger Clonegal in County Carlow on the other side of the river, which forms the county boundary.

It is closely associated with the Irish Rebellion of 1798. Mementoes of the men who fought in several of the battles of the period are to be seen in and around the village and include ‘The Forge Stone’. Michael Connors, a blacksmith from Johnstown, fought at the Battle of Ballyellis, where he suffered a stomach wound. As he made his way home, he died near the Watch House cross and the stone from his forge can still be seen there.[1]
